Question

Which of the following statements are true for an isolated metallic conductor? (By isolated we mean it is not touching anything else.)

True/False If it carries a net charge, the charge is distributed throughout its volume.
True/False Electric field lines are parallel to the surface.
True/False Electric field lines are always perpendicular to the surface.
True/False It cannot carry a net charge.
True/False It must be at zero absolute potential.
True/False If it carries a net charge, the charge is distributed on its surface.

Explanation / Answer

True/False If it carries a net charge, the charge is distributed throughout its volume.
False
True/False Electric field lines are parallel to the surface.
False
True/False Electric field lines are always perpendicular to the surface.
True
True/False It cannot carry a net charge.
False
True/False It must be at zero absolute potential.
False
True/False If it carries a net charge, the charge is distributed on its surface.
True
